Output 18518e037d7d4bcf9f41105a24ef453b400301667a7bbd3184a34fc8acd812f7:0

value
535909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829dfe5b779fd7fae1d53953d2f06723c778b4f9 OP_EQUAL
address
3Dbf34v5GPDGwbXJGAbMLp1PD3QC6GyCYs
transaction
18518e037d7d4bcf9f41105a24ef453b400301667a7bbd3184a34fc8acd812f7
spent
true